Hi James,
The flowers definitely add to the composition as does the crescent shape of the wave all leading the eye tothe waterfall.The white look a bit hot on my monitor......but as there looks to be detail in there.....probably the jpeg compression. The biggest debate I have had.........is the light blue band at the top of the frame. I did a browser crop....by scrolling until I eliminated the entire band........and while that took away the shape of the evergreen............it made a nice balance of the darker blue and triangular shape to balance the FG shape of flowers.
Overall a very nice scene and glad to see you made it back in one piece from the edge of the cliff!
